Common Causes of Volkswagen Tiguan Air Conditioner Failure

The Volkswagen Tiguan, a popular compact SUV, is known for its comfort and performance, but like any vehicle, it can experience issues with its air conditioning system. Understanding the common causes of air conditioner failure in the Tiguan can help owners diagnose problems early and seek appropriate solutions. One of the primary reasons for air conditioning failure is a refrigerant leak. The refrigerant is essential for the cooling process, and if there is a leak in the system, the air conditioner will struggle to produce cold air. Leaks can occur due to wear and tear on hoses, seals, or connections, and they often require a professional inspection to identify and repair.

Another frequent cause of air conditioning issues in the Tiguan is a malfunctioning compressor. The compressor is responsible for circulating the refrigerant throughout the system, and if it fails, the entire air conditioning system can become inoperative. Symptoms of a failing compressor may include unusual noises when the air conditioning is turned on or a lack of cold air despite the system being engaged. In some cases, the compressor may simply need to be replaced, while in others, it may indicate a more extensive problem within the system.

Additionally, a clogged or dirty cabin air filter can significantly impact the performance of the air conditioning system. The cabin air filter is designed to trap dust, pollen, and other debris, ensuring that the air entering the vehicle is clean and fresh. When this filter becomes clogged, it restricts airflow, making it difficult for the air conditioning system to cool the interior effectively. Regular maintenance, including replacing the cabin air filter, can help prevent this issue and ensure optimal performance.

Moreover, electrical issues can also lead to air conditioning failure in the Volkswagen Tiguan. The air conditioning system relies on various electrical components, including fuses, relays, and switches, to function correctly. If any of these components fail, it can disrupt the operation of the air conditioning system. For instance, a blown fuse may prevent the compressor from engaging, while a faulty switch may not signal the system to turn on. Diagnosing electrical issues often requires specialized knowledge and tools, making it advisable to consult a professional technician.

Another potential cause of air conditioning problems is a malfunctioning expansion valve or orifice tube. These components regulate the flow of refrigerant into the evaporator, where it absorbs heat from the cabin air. If either the expansion valve or orifice tube becomes blocked or fails, it can lead to inadequate cooling. Symptoms may include inconsistent temperature control or a complete lack of cold air. Addressing these issues typically involves replacing the faulty component and ensuring that the refrigerant levels are properly maintained.

Lastly, neglecting regular maintenance can contribute to air conditioning failure. Routine checks and servicing can help identify potential problems before they escalate into more significant issues. Regularly scheduled maintenance, including checking refrigerant levels, inspecting hoses and connections, and cleaning or replacing filters, can prolong the life of the air conditioning system and enhance its performance. Troubleshooting Tips for Volkswagen Tiguan Air Conditioning Issues

When faced with air conditioning issues in a Volkswagen Tiguan, it is essential to approach the problem methodically to identify the root cause and implement effective solutions. The first step in troubleshooting is to assess whether the air conditioning system is producing any airflow at all. If the system is entirely unresponsive, it may indicate a blown fuse or a malfunctioning relay. Checking the vehicle’s manual for the location of the fuse box and inspecting the relevant fuses can often reveal simple issues that can be easily rectified.

If the air conditioning system is operational but not cooling effectively, the next step is to examine the refrigerant levels. Low refrigerant can significantly impair the system’s ability to cool the air. A visual inspection of the refrigerant lines for any signs of leaks is advisable. If a leak is suspected, it is crucial to have it repaired by a qualified technician, as refrigerant handling requires specialized knowledge and equipment. Once any leaks are addressed, the system can be recharged with the appropriate refrigerant, restoring its cooling capabilities.

In addition to refrigerant issues, the condition of the cabin air filter should not be overlooked. A clogged or dirty cabin air filter can restrict airflow, leading to inadequate cooling. Replacing the cabin air filter is a straightforward task that can often be performed by the vehicle owner, and it is recommended to do so regularly as part of routine maintenance. This simple step can enhance the efficiency of the air conditioning system and improve overall air quality within the vehicle.

Another critical component to consider is the compressor, which is responsible for circulating the refrigerant throughout the system. If the compressor is not engaging, it may be due to an electrical issue, such as a faulty pressure switch or a problem with the compressor clutch. Testing the compressor’s functionality requires specialized tools and knowledge, so it is advisable to consult a professional mechanic if this component is suspected to be the source of the problem.

Furthermore, the condition of the condenser should also be evaluated. The condenser is located at the front of the vehicle and is responsible for dissipating heat from the refrigerant. If the condenser is blocked by debris or damaged, it can hinder the cooling process. Cleaning the condenser and ensuring it is free from obstructions can help restore proper function. In some cases, however, a damaged condenser may need to be replaced entirely.

Lastly, it is important to consider the vehicle’s climate control settings. Sometimes, the issue may stem from incorrect settings or a malfunctioning control module. Ensuring that the climate control system is set to the appropriate mode and temperature can help eliminate user error as a potential cause of the problem. If the controls are unresponsive or erratic, further diagnosis may be necessary to determine if the issue lies within the control module itself.

How to Recharge the Air Conditioning System in a Volkswagen Tiguan

When the air conditioning system in a Volkswagen Tiguan fails to deliver the cool comfort expected, it can be a frustrating experience, especially during the warmer months. One common reason for this malfunction is a low refrigerant level, which can occur due to leaks or simply from the system’s natural wear over time. To restore the air conditioning’s functionality, recharging the system is often necessary. This process involves adding refrigerant to the system, and while it can be performed by professionals, many vehicle owners opt to do it themselves, provided they have the right tools and knowledge.

To begin, it is essential to gather the necessary equipment. A refrigerant recharge kit, which typically includes a pressure gauge and a can of refrigerant, is crucial for this task. Before proceeding, it is advisable to consult the vehicle’s owner manual to determine the specific type of refrigerant required for the Tiguan, as using the wrong type can lead to further complications. Once the appropriate refrigerant is acquired, the next step is to locate the air conditioning service ports on the vehicle. These ports are usually found on the low-pressure and high-pressure sides of the system, with the low-pressure port being the one you will use for recharging.

Before connecting the recharge kit, it is prudent to inspect the air conditioning system for any visible signs of leaks. This can include checking hoses, connections, and the compressor for any oil residue, which may indicate a refrigerant leak. If any leaks are detected, it is advisable to address these issues before recharging the system, as adding refrigerant to a leaking system will only provide a temporary fix. Once you are confident that the system is leak-free, you can proceed to connect the recharge kit to the low-pressure service port. It is important to ensure that the connection is secure to prevent any refrigerant from escaping during the process.

After connecting the kit, start the engine and turn on the air conditioning to its maximum setting. This will help circulate the refrigerant throughout the system. Next, check the pressure gauge on the recharge kit. If the pressure is below the recommended level, it is time to add refrigerant. Following the instructions provided with the recharge kit, slowly open the valve on the refrigerant canister to allow the refrigerant to flow into the system. It is crucial to monitor the pressure gauge closely during this process, as overcharging the system can lead to additional problems, including compressor damage.

As you add refrigerant, periodically check the air conditioning’s performance. You should begin to feel cooler air coming from the vents as the system becomes adequately charged. Once the desired pressure is reached and the air conditioning is functioning properly, close the valve on the refrigerant canister and disconnect the recharge kit from the service port. Finally, it is advisable to run the air conditioning for a few minutes to ensure that everything is working correctly before putting the vehicle back into regular use.
